This is a petition for grant of anticipatory bail for offence under Sections 302 and 201/34 of the Indian Penal Code.
The main allegation is against the husband of the deceased of commission of assault etc. due to his extra marital relations. The marriage was solemnized ten years back. The petitioner is brother of the husband. There is general and omni bus allegation of commission of murder against the petitioner also.
Submission of the petitioner is that there is no eye witness of the occurrence and petitioner has no criminal antecedent.
Considering the aforesaid fact, the petitioner, above named, in the event of his arrest or surrender,
